Struct nacha::BatchHeader
source · [−]pub struct BatchHeader {Show 13 fields
pub record_type_code: String,
pub service_class_code: String,
pub company_name: String,
pub company_discretionary_data: String,
pub company_id: String,
pub standard_entry_class_code: String,
pub company_entry_description: String,
pub company_descriptive_date: String,
pub effective_entry_date: Option<NaiveDate>,
pub settlement_date: Option<NaiveDate>,
pub originator_status_code: String,
pub originating_dfi_id: String,
pub batch_number: String,
}
Fields
record_type_code: String
service_class_code: String
company_name: String
company_discretionary_data: String
company_id: String
standard_entry_class_code: String
company_entry_description: String
company_descriptive_date: String
effective_entry_date: Option<NaiveDate>
settlement_date: Option<NaiveDate>
originator_status_code: String
originating_dfi_id: String
batch_number: String
Implementations
sourceimpl BatchHeader
impl BatchHeader
pub fn parse(line: String) -> BatchHeader
Trait Implementations
sourceimpl Clone for BatchHeader
impl Clone for BatchHeader
sourcefn clone(&self) -> BatchHeader
fn clone(&self) -> BatchHeader
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for BatchHeader
impl Debug for BatchHeader
sourceimpl<'de> Deserialize<'de> for BatchHeader
impl<'de> Deserialize<'de> for BatchHeader
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error> where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
sourceimpl Serialize for BatchHeader
impl Serialize for BatchHeader
Auto Trait Implementations
impl RefUnwindSafe for BatchHeader
impl Send for BatchHeader
impl Sync for BatchHeader
impl Unpin for BatchHeader
impl UnwindSafe for BatchHeader
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more